CVE-2026-78980

A flaw was found in ReaderMode in Google Chrome. A remote attacker, by leveraging social engineering, could exploit improper input validation to bypass the web origin policy. This allows the attacker to access a privileged page via a specially crafted HTML page, potentially leading to unauthorize...

Brave Software: New XSS vector in ReaderMode with %READER-TITLE-NONCE%

A new XSS vulnerability was discovered in Brave iOS 1.31.1 and higher, which allowed attackers to execute malicious scripts on ReaderMode pages. The vulnerability was caused by a relaxation of the CSP rule, which allowed scripts with nonce-%READER-TITLE-NONCE% to be executed. Attackers could...
